What is the Consent to Tympanoplasty with Mastoidectomy?
The Consent to Tympanoplasty with Mastoidectomy is a crucial form in the United States that secures patient permission for a surgical procedure aimed at reconstructing the eardrum and removing bone from behind the ear. This document is essential for outlining the potential risks and benefits associated with tympanoplasty and mastoidectomy surgeries. Patient consent is a fundamental requirement in medical procedures, ensuring that individuals are fully informed before undergoing surgery.

Key Features of the Consent to Tympanoplasty with Mastoidectomy
This surgical consent form contains several critical components:
-
Required signatures from the patient, physician/proceduralist, and witness.
-
Sections detailing anesthesia consent and potential use of medical equipment representatives.
-
Thorough descriptions of risks, benefits, and alternatives related to the procedure.

Are there any eligibility requirements for signing this form?
Patients must be competent to understand the information presented and voluntarily provide consent. If a patient is a minor, a legal guardian's signature is necessary.
